Sukhoi T-4

What do you think of this Russian design for a Mach 3 missile carrier? Only one was ever built and flew 10 times. It reached M1.3, but not any faster. Do you think this plane ever would have reached M3 if flown more times?

I just found this bit on Wikipedia:

“The T-4 is also believed to be the “aircraft 101″ that set a 2000 km circuit speed record of mach 1.89. This would seem to indicate that it couldn’t cruise at its designed speed of almost Mach 3 and could be a reason the program was canceled.”

and this from http://www.aviation.ru/Su/

“3 built; 1 preserved in Monino; 2 destroyed.”
